UP 595
Fall 2004 All Classes
Credit: 6 hours.
(U P 495) Application of planning principles and methods to a current problem in urban and regional planning. Advanced planning students work with a client to define the planning problem, gather and analyze data, develop alternative plans, propose policies, and prepare a final planning product. Meets the capstone requirement for graduation.
Prerequisite: Graduate standing in Urban and Regional Planning and consent of instructor.
